TOR Blue Jays ML -135

Both teams coming off a rest day. Toronto lost 2 of 3 at home against the Twins. Baltimore coming off a 3 game sweep at home against the Royals. This is a pretty even matchup when comparing offenses. Baltimore has the slight edge in runs per game, RBI's, & SLG%. But Toronto has the slight edge in batting average, home runs, and OBP. So in my eyes, this comes down to the pitching matchup between Chris Bassitt (TOR) and Dean Kremer (BAL).


Chris Bassitt is 7-4 with a 3.29 ERA across 13 starts. With the exception of a rough outing on May 27 in which he gave up 7 Earned Runs in 4 innings, Bassitt has been strong in his last 5 starts. In those 4 other starts, he has gone over 6 innings in all 4 and completed at least 7 innings in 3 of them. Bassitt is limiting opposing hitters to a .214 BABIP. As long as he can limit walks, Bassitt can limit the Orioles offense.


Kremer is 6-3 with a 4.89 ERA across 13 starts. Kremer is coming off a rough outing last time in which he gave up 6 Earned Runs in 5 innings. Opposing hitters have a .337 BABIP against Kremer this season. With the wind expecting to be blowing out to left field, this could mean trouble for a pitcher that gives up fly balls and is facing a Blue Jays lineup that is loaded with power hitting right handed batters.


MIL Brewers/MIN Twins o7.5 -115

Corbin Burnes and the Brewers vs. Pablo Lopez and the Twins. This line is at 7.5 due to both starting pitchers coming off masterclass performances last time they both took the mound. But with both offenses scoring over 4 runs per game, I think we could see enough run scoring for this game to go over.


In his last start, Corbin Burnes (MIL) pitched 8 shutout innings, allowing only 2 hits, and striking out 9. But we have also seen Burnes single-handedly allow 4+ runs in 4 of his 13 starts. Prior to his most recent outing, Burnes had given up 3+ earned runs in 3 of his previous 4.


On the other side, Pablo Lopez (MIN) is coming off a start in which he went 7 innings, allowing only 1 run on a home run. But in the 4 starts before that, he had given up a combined 17 earned runs. Lopez has given up 4+ earned runs in 5 of his 13 starts this season.


PIT Pirates/CHI Cubs o8.5 -120

Luis Ortiz (PIT) and Jameson Taillon (CHI) will take the mound today. Ortiz has been decent for the Pirates in his 5 starts this season. But he has been less than dominant. Ortiz has allowed 11 earned runs across his 5 starts. But those 5 starts only consist of 22 2/3 innings of work. He is allowing a .326 BABIP to opposing hitters.


Taillon is 1-4 with a 7.02 ERA across 10 starts. Jameson is allowing a .336 BABIP. In his last 5 starts, Taillon has allowed 19 earned runs across 22 2/3 innings.
